Answer the following

Your business newspaper, Negocios - Caribeos, sells for 73 cents per copy. The cost of producing x copies of an edition is given by

C (x) = 55 + 0.07 x + 0.0008 x^2 dollars to.

Calculate the marginal functions of income and profit.

Marginal income =

Marginal gain =

Calculate revenue and profit, and also marginal revenue and marginal profit if you have produced and sold 784 copies of the latest edition. (result to two decimal places)

income =

$ gain =

$ per copy marginal revenue =

$ per copy marginal gain =

c. For what value of x is the marginal profit zero?
